What should board of directors first meeting minutes include? Your corporation's first directors meeting typically focuses on initial organizational tasks, including electing officers, setting their salaries, resolving to open a bank account, and ratifying bylaws and actions of the incorporators.
To take effective meeting minutes, the secretary should include: Date of the meeting. Time the meeting was called to order. Names of the meeting participants and absentees. Corrections and amendments to previous meeting minutes. Additions to the current agenda. Whether a quorum is present. Motions taken or rejected.
Transactions in First Board Meeting Noting of a certificate of incorporation of the company before the Board. Noting the Memorandum of Association and Articles of Association of the Company as registered. Noting of first Directors of the company by noting a copy of the fining of consent sent by the company's directors.

Generally, the following details should be included in the minutes of board meetings, including the first board meeting of the directors: date, time, and location of the meeting. names of all directors present and those who were unable to attend. names and roles of anyone else in attendance.
